Background of Doctor Doom

Created by writer Stan Lee and artist Jack Kirby, Doctor Victor Von Doom made his first appearance in The Fantastic Four #5 in 1962. He is the monarch of Latveria and is characterized by his genius intellect, mastery of technology, and sorcery. Doom’s troubled past, including the tragic loss of his mother and turbulent relationship with his former mentor Reed Richards (Mister Fantastic), contributes to his motivations for domination and revenge.

Doctor Doom’s Role in Marvel Lore

Over the decades, Doctor Doom has become an integral antagonist in the Marvel Universe. He exists not just as a foe to the Fantastic Four but also frequently battles the Avengers, X-Men, and Spider-Man. His relationships with other characters are often layered, making him a compelling figure in both comics and movies. His ambition drives him to seek power through various means, including technology, mysticism, and warfare.
